HSH Prince Albert II in Malpelo

HSH Prince Albert II spent the day participating in the work of the scientific teams here on mission in Malpelo Island. During the morning hours His Serene Highness went diving near the coast with Sandra Bessudo of Fundación Malpelo and her team who are tagging sharks. The afternoon was spent launching the Remote Operated Vehicle (ROV) from our vessel, landing at 120 meters. HSH Prince Albert worked alongside the Invemar Columbia team who are collecting samples and identifying species, and the ROV operators from Centre Scientifique de Monaco to assist with the ROV deployment and operation of the robotic arm to place samples from the seafloor in the ROV’s compartment.
